Love in a Parallel Universe - Echoes Across the Fold

I was pondering the idea that love, a force so powerful and intrinsic to the human experience, might also exist in other dimensions, perhaps in forms we can't even comprehend. I felt a mix of wonder and melancholy as I wrote, imagining lovers separated by the fabric of reality, their connection echoing faintly across the dimensional divide. I wanted to convey the idea that love, in its purest form, transcends physical boundaries and theoretical limitations. I am pleased with how the poem blends scientific concepts with deeply personal emotions, creating a sense of longing and hope. I have always been fascinated with the concept of parallel universes, and it's a fun idea to wonder if, in another universe, an alternate version of ourselves is living a different life with the same love. The main themes I wanted to explore were destiny, the boundless nature of love, and the possibility of connections that defy space and time.

In realms where stardust paints a different sky,

And gravity’s song hums a fractured tune,

I search for you, my love, beyond the lie

Of singularity, beneath a pale moon.

--------------------------------------------------

Here, planets align in patterns unforeseen,

And nebulae swirl with colors yet unnamed,

But still, my heart aches with a constant keen,

A whisper of your soul, forever framed.

---------------------------------------------

Across the fold, where universes meet,

In quantum echoes, faint and barely there,

I sense your presence, bittersweet, complete,

A love that knows no boundary, no despair.

----------------------------------------------------

Perhaps in that world, where choices took flight,

We walk hand-in-hand, bathed in golden light.

But here, divided by cosmic decree,

I build my own world, where you live with me.

----------------------------------------------------

In dreams of wormholes, and astral flight,

I navigate the dark, seeking your light,

A beacon that calls from a distant shore,

Promising reunion, forevermore.

-----------------------------------------------------------

Though space may stretch, and time may bend,

Our love remains, a truth without end.

A symphony of souls, forever in tune,

Echoing softly beneath a fractured moon.
